Job Description
Job Summary:
Responsible for directing the company’s U.S. state government relations program; accountable for influencing state and local public policy through maintaining effective working relationships with legislators and staff of various branches of government, as well as other community leaders and stakeholders who influence the development of public policy and opinion.
WHAT YOU WILL DO
Duties and Responsibilities:
(This list is not exhaustive and may be supplemented as necessary by the Company)
- Tracks policy priorities at the state and local levels and develops reports and presentations on pending and passed legislation within portfolio
- Ensures timely information regarding state and local government actions is disseminated internally
- Manages multiple consultants across state portfolio, including leading weekly reporting of state consultant activities
- Supports the creation, development, and execution of mobilization efforts at the state and local levels
- Supports the development and finalization of state mobilization communications
- Defines target audiences and leads external stakeholder support at state and local levels
- Manages external relationships with relevant stakeholder groups at the state and local level, including, but not limited to, trade associations, competitor companies, third-party groups, and political organizations.
- Works in consultation with cross-functional company counterparts to provide support for business needs and encourage employee engagement on government advocacy, including grassroots efforts.
- Performs other job-related duties as assigned.
